Output 28662422164cbb5efe3a99dac3a74ed4e82cab3be24142045937994e306a263e:4

value
1536216
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d937c1f817cf053b1259e21b1ce52d072d69391 OP_EQUAL
address
35r11bxbK8UQoG4dG3jSTRzWM2bmxJUrCS
transaction
28662422164cbb5efe3a99dac3a74ed4e82cab3be24142045937994e306a263e
confirmations
368994
spent
true